i have a 98 yamaha vmax 700 xtc and i put a set of polaris handlebars bc they are much nicer than stock yamaha bars and also lower, the quetsion is, i have a 3 inch riser and i want to put a pivot on wich raises about 1.25 inches. can i do this
depending on how much lower the polaris bars were, shouldnt be a problem. just be sure and check the cables lock to lock on the steering for binding. theoretically, if you had the 3" riser on the stock bars, and the new bars are lower, 1 1/4" pivot shouldnt be an issue. worst case, you will need longer throttle and oil pump cables and possibly a longer brake line. look into rerouting existing cables first.
